14:22 — The Lanternhall seat-map renderer began dropping rows above balcony level after the Orchestra layout patch deployed. On-call confirmed the regression was limited to venues using the curved-tier schema; flat layouts rendered correctly. We rolled back to the prior renderer bundle at 14:41 and verified seat selection end-to-end on the Pemberton Playhouse staging venue. If the issue recurs, compare the live bundle against the known-good build noted below.

session token of kagup-hahaf = htk3_2b8

PackLite is our little library that compresses telemetry payloads before they leave edge devices at Ostermill Robotics. Every release tarball is built on the locked-down CI pool, compressed, and then signed so downstream agents can verify integrity before unpacking. We cut releases roughly monthly, and nothing ships without a passing fuzz run against the decompressor. Verification happens on-device at install time, so a bad signature means the payload is dropped, not quarantined. The current release signing key follows.

release key, taduf-yajef: bky13_uGiieNoy5KKUY

## Authentication

The Brambleclip bot prunes branches idle 60+ days. It runs under the sweeper service account; no human credentials. Scope: delete refs only, no force-push, no tag access. Protected patterns live in sweep.toml; edit there, not in the bot config. Token rotates quarterly via the Oxhall vault job — do not rotate manually or the scheduler desyncs. The bot calls the internal Oxhall git API with the key below.

app token of fajop-fahif = qvz4-AnML

Handover from Priya to Dominic on the Ledgerlight audit-log viewer. Pagination is now cursor-based; the old offset mode is gone, so bookmarked deep links from before the Quillmark migration will 404. Filtering by actor works, filtering by resource type ships next sprint. Known issue: exports over 50k rows time out silently — ticket filed, low priority. Dominic owns the retention-policy banner work going forward. Full state of the migration, open bugs, and the review queue are tracked on the internal status page.

runbook for tafop-bawep: https://kibana.novacworks.internal/secrets/job/run/board/78cdf883e1f2e674